McAvennie urges West Ham to take look at Celtic whiz McGeady

Frank McAvennie has urged old club West Ham United to take a close look at Celtic rebel Aiden McGeady.

He said: "I think he is finished at Celtic and while I would love to see him at Manchester United, that is not going to happen.

"He could do a job at Hull or West Ham - he would be a wonderful player for those clubs. I've seen him play for Ireland against top-class defenders and he has been the star man.

"He is a talent and the manager has to nurse that talent along. That's not happening with Gordon (Strachan) and Aiden.

"It would be better for everyone if he went in January. But sometimes it's only when you leave that you find out how big Celtic, or Rangers for that matter, are.

"Wee Barry (Ferguson) left for Blackburn and did magnificently but Rangers are his club. Shaun Maloney went to Villa and didn't cut it, so it is not as easy as you think.

"But Aiden is a talent and he would do all right. I think he will knuckle down and go to a team where he is going to play rather than sit on the bench."
